In major grain producing areas agricultural total factor productivity about dynamic evaluation——Results of the GML index measurement based on the DEA method
The implementation of the rural vitalization strategy has put forward higher requirements for improving the efficiency of agricultural production and allocation.Based on the SBM-GML model,this paper selects the provincial panel data of the main grain producing areas from 2000 to 2021,and tries to calculate and discuss the spatial and temporal evolution characteristics of agricultural total factor productivity by using the DEA method.The research shows that the agricultural total factor productivity in the major grain producing areas is on the rise,and the technological progress is the main contribution.The spatial and temporal evolution of agricultural total factor productivity in major grain producing areas has the characteristics of"mixed"and large volatility,and its change is closely related to climate change and agricultural policy.The conclusions of this paper are of reference significance for accurately assessing the level of agricultural production in major grain producing areas and realizing the goal of high-quality agricultural development and agricultural power.
